Be certain to research your choice of locksmith before any work commences. You need to ensure you hire someone who is trustworthy and reputable. Some scammers will make duplicates without your permission.

Locked out from your house? Don’t just agree to replace that lock immediately. Locksmiths should be able to unlock most doors without replacing any door in your home. Replacing your lock can rack up an unnecessary bill.

Before permitting a locksmith in your house, get some references from him. Call all of the references before you engage in business. You should trust the locksmith and make sure their work is good.

TIP! When first calling locksmiths, find out how long they been doing business. Make sure that they’ve also been operating from the same location.

One of the first questions to ask a new locksmith is how many years they have ran their business. It is always good to inquire how long they have been working from the same location for these years. A company that has five or more years of experience in one area is probably on the up and up.

Check that the locksmith before you let him inside your house. You can accomplish this by comparing his business address and cross-reference it with their given phone number. With the wide reach of the Internet, checking someone out is quite easy, so don’t skip this step!

Look for a good locksmith long before you need one. Waiting until after an emergency may lead you to hiring someone less than savory.You might also get someone less than qualified.

Always do some comparison shopping with locksmiths. Figure out the best of the top 5 locksmiths in your area. This can help you figure out the going rate. After you are in the know, you can more intelligently make your decision about what is an acceptable bill.

Locksmiths that say the lock must be replaced when you’re locked out should not be trusted. A professional can open the door without damaging the lock and also provide a new key.

Ask your locksmith for references of previous customers. Most businesses will be happy to give you references, and you should actually call those references.
